WBB: Mackenzie leads Cougars to the sweep over the Wesmen

Box Score
CALGARY, AB – Four in a row for the cats.

The MRU Cougars women's basketball team gutted out a 69-59 win over the University of Winnipeg Wesmen, capping off a six-game home stand with a 4-2 record.

The Wesmen kept the game tight in the first half and were down just five points going into the half. 

Winnipeg wing Jennifer Kallon put up 14 points in the first half, consistently scoring in the paint and causing defensive issues for MRU.

However, the Cougars were able to shut down Kallon in the second half, holding her to just five points in the final 20 minutes of the game. 

Mount Royal's key to success Saturday evening was the exemplary play from their bigs. Tanis Metcalfe, Nora Luca and Harriette Mackenzie all finished the contest with double-digit rebounds.

Mackenzie recorded arguably her most impressive game since joining the Cougars this season. Along with her 10 boards, the forward from Comox, BC dropped a team-high 19 points for her fourth double-double of the season.

Mount Royal eventually prevailed after a total of 11 lead changes, securing the weekend sweep over the Wesmen. The 6-2 Cougars sit tied for fourth in Canada West while Winnipeg falls to 1-7.

Next weekend, the Cougars head south to Lethbridge for their final games of 2023 and take on the 5-3 Pronghorns. Fans can stream all the action live on Canada West TV.
